WebJan 5, 2024 · Here are 10 things we know — and maybe don't know. 1. It holds tons of gold — literally Fort Knox currently houses 147.3 million ounces of gold. The government says the bullion has a "book value" of $6.22 billion. However, that's based on a fixed price that officials set in 1973.
